What is Considered a Good Protein Level? A Comprehensive Nutrition Guide

3 min read

While the minimum recommended dietary allowance (RDA) for protein for a sedentary adult is 0.8 grams per kilogram of body weight, what is considered a good protein level can vary widely based on individual factors like age, activity level, and overall health. The ideal intake is not a single number but a personalized target to support muscle health, weight management, and overall well-being.

The Importance of Protein in Your Diet

Protein is a vital macronutrient composed of amino acids, which are the building blocks of every cell in your body. It plays a crucial role in building and repairing tissues, forming enzymes and hormones, and supporting immune function. Maintaining an optimal protein level is essential for a wide range of bodily processes and overall health. The specific amount required, however, is far from one-size-fits-all and depends on several key factors.

Recommended Dietary Allowance (RDA)

The Recommended Dietary Allowance (RDA) for protein is the minimum intake needed to prevent deficiency, not necessarily the optimal amount for health. For an average, sedentary adult, the RDA is set at 0.8 grams of protein per kilogram (or 0.36 grams per pound) of body weight per day. For a 150-pound (68 kg) individual, this amounts to about 54 grams of protein daily. Health organizations also offer a broader recommendation, suggesting that 10% to 35% of your total daily calories should come from protein.

Protein Needs for Different Lifestyles

Your activity level, age, and health status significantly impact your protein requirements. While sedentary individuals can meet their basic needs with the RDA, other groups may need more protein to thrive.

  • Active Individuals and Athletes: People who exercise regularly, especially those engaged in resistance training or endurance sports, have higher protein needs to support muscle repair and growth. Recommendations for these individuals can range from 1.2 to 2.2 grams per kilogram of body weight per day.
  • Older Adults: As people age, they experience sarcopenia, the gradual loss of muscle mass. To counteract this and maintain muscle strength, a higher protein intake of 1.0 to 1.2 grams per kilogram of body weight is often recommended for those over 50.
  • Pregnant or Lactating Women: Women who are pregnant or breastfeeding need increased protein to support fetal development and milk production. The specific amount depends on the stage of pregnancy or lactation, with increases typically recommended by healthcare providers.
  • Individuals on a Calorie Deficit: For those trying to lose weight, a higher protein intake (1.2–1.5 g/kg) can help preserve lean muscle mass and promote satiety, which aids in calorie control.

Navigating High-Quality Protein Sources

Getting your protein from a variety of sources is key to a balanced diet. Protein can be categorized into high-quality (complete) sources that provide all nine essential amino acids and lower-quality (incomplete) sources. A good diet includes a mix of both.

A Comparison of Protein Sources

Protein Source Quality Typical Serving Protein (Approx.) Pros Cons
Chicken Breast High 27g (3 oz cooked) Lean, versatile, widely available Animal-based, potential environmental impact
Salmon High 19g (3 oz cooked) Rich in omega-3 fatty acids, high-quality protein Can be expensive, overfishing concerns
Eggs High 6g (1 large) Economical, versatile, contains other nutrients Some dietary cholesterol, animal-based
Greek Yogurt High 17g (1 cup) Probiotics, calcium, versatile Can contain added sugars, dairy-based
Lentils Incomplete 18g (1 cup cooked) High in fiber, affordable, plant-based Incomplete protein (needs complementation)
Tofu Complete 17g (1/2 cup firm) Versatile, plant-based, low fat Processed food, potential for incomplete amino acid profile based on processing
Quinoa Complete 8g (1 cup cooked) Whole grain, fiber, mineral-rich Lower protein density than animal sources

Achieving an Optimal Protein Level

To meet your specific protein needs, it's helpful to distribute your intake throughout the day rather than consuming it all in one large meal. Aiming for 20–30 grams of protein per meal can maximize muscle protein synthesis. Combining a variety of protein sources, especially for plant-based diets, ensures you get all the essential amino acids your body requires. Consider adding protein-rich snacks like nuts, seeds, or Greek yogurt to balance your intake between meals.
